1. xrdp – x11 – слабоват и есть заморочки не совсем интуитивно-понятные – подключение к сессиям на сессию, приходится ломать голову – поэтому сразу перейдем к X2go
2. X2go – достаточно шустрый терминальный сервер на LINUX. А в нашем случае полезно ещё и то, что он туннелирует из коробки весь трафик через ssh.
Для справки – X2Go это программное обеспечение с открытым исходным кодом, для удаленного администрирования машин Linux которые используют протокол NX technology. X2Go дает удаленный доступ к графическому интерфейсу Linux. Защищенность соединения предоставляется благодаря использованию ssh. Серверный пакет должен быть установлен на машине с Linux. Клиентские приложения для доступа к серверному хосту могут быть запущены на Linux, FreeBSD, OS X, или Windows. То есть, x2go это форк FreeNX, а FreeNX это NoMachine – это чтобы было понятно об уровне этого ПО. Там кстати, заставка клиента при подключении от NoMachine, т.к. используется протокол удаленного доступа NX.
Для СЕРВЕРА ТЕРМИНАЛОВ на Linux подойдет даже средняя машина с любым дебианоподобным дистрибутивом (ставится на любой LINUX, но удобнее пользователям будет работать на debian или UBUNTU), не обязательно серверным, подойдет любой десктопный вариант. Поддерживается передача звука, принтеров, ресайз окна , наличие удобного клиента под windows, авторизация по ssh-ключам. Качество картинки и стабильность работы – выше, чем MS windows server 2008 (на мой взгляд).
Заказать терминальный сервер на X2GO можно по телефону – +7 903 900 1141 /whatsapp.
- Стандартный пакет с настройкой клиентов до 5 пользователей – 3000р.
- С 1С – от 5000р.
- Дополнительно ПО и сервисы (например web-сервер или сервис документооборота организации) оговариваются отдельно.
Для самостоятельной установки:
Скачать клиента и установить можно для любой платформы самостоятельно по ссылке– http://wiki.x2go.org/doku.php
Установка сервера из командной строки проста:
add-apt-repository ppa:x2go/stable
apt-get update
apt-get install x2goserver x2goserver-xsession
и установка клиента на UBUNTU $ DEBIAN –
apt-get install x2goclient windows клиент - https://code.x2go.org/releases/binary-win32/x2goclient/releases/4.1.2.2-2020.02.13/
для DEBIAN
apt-key adv --recv-keys --keyserver keys.gnupg.net E1F958385BFE2B6E
nano /etc/apt/sources.list.d/x2go.list
- x2go.list
-
# X2Go Repository (release builds) deb http://packages.x2go.org/debian jessie main # X2Go Repository (sources of release builds) deb-src http://packages.x2go.org/debian jessie main # X2Go Repository (nightly builds) #deb http://packages.x2go.org/debian jessie heuler # X2Go Repository (sources of nightly builds) #deb-src http://packages.x2go.org/debian jessie heuler
apt-get update
apt-get install x2go-keyring && apt-get update apt-get install x2goserver x2goserver-xsession
Post-Addition Test
Now you can search for X2Go related packages that are now available for your APT system:
$ apt-cache search x2go
Congratulations, you are now able to access the X2Go packages. You may continue by installing x2goserver, x2goclient or pyhoca-gui or any other of the available packages.
Mirroring This Repository
The packages in this repository can be mirrored via rsync:
rsync -avP packages.x2go.org::debian </dest/path/of/local/mirror/debian>
centos
Установка XFCE
# yum groupinstall -y "Xfce" # yum install x2goserver x2goserver-xsession